The SUIT-022 O2 ce D051 provides an estimation of mitochondrial respiration due to the Q-alternative oxidase pathway (Q-AOX pathway), which is cyanide-and antimycin A-resistant, for the specific case of microalgal cells. This protocol must be complemented with the study in parallel of mitochondrial respiration through the CIII- cytochrome c oxidase pathway (CIII-CIV; see SUIT-023).

Steps and respiratory states

Ce1;ce2KCN;ce3SHAM.v2.png Ce1;ce2KCN;ce3SHAM.png

Step State Pathway Q-junction Comment - Events (E) and Marks (M)
ce1 ROUTINE ce1
  • ROUTINE respiration in the physiological coupling state R. Externally added permeable substrates could contribute to this respiratory state.
ce2KCN ROUTINE or ROX ce1;ce2KCN
  • Cyanide (usually added as KCN) is a competitive inhibitor of cytochrome c oxidase (CIV). In the presence of an active alternative oxidase (AOX), after the inhibition of CIV, cells respiration is branched through the alternative oxidase (AOX) pathway, achieving the B(CN)) respiration. In those occasions where the AOX is not active, after the inhibition of CIV, the (ROX state) is normally achieved, where Rox is the residual oxygen consumption due to oxidative side reactions estimated either after inhibition of CIII, CIV or in the absence of endogenous fuel-substrates. Rox is subtracted from oxygen flux as a baseline for all respiratory states, to obtain mitochondrial respiration. Cyanide inhibition is reversed by pyruvate and high oxygen levels.
ce3SHAM ROX ce1;ce2KCN;ce3SHAM

Strengths and limitations

  • SUIT-022 O2 ce D051 provides an estimation of the cyanide-and antimycin A-resistant mitochondrial respiration due to the activity of the alternative oxidase in microalgal cells.
  • The concentrations of inhibitors used in this protocol have been optimised for the specific case of the microalgal model species Chlamydomonas reinhardtii
+ Short duration of experiment
- No estimation of coupling control
- The use of cyanide requires a careful cleaning of the chambers after use and careful handling of the chemical to guarantee health safety.


Compare SUIT protocols

  • SUIT-023 O2 ce D053 has to be used in parallel to obtain complete information of the contribution of both Q-AOX and CIII-CIV pathways to mitochondrial respiration.
